The Rivalry That Sparked Interest

Angel Reese and Caitlin Clark have become two of the most iconic figures in women’s basketball, capturing the sports world’s attention with their on-court rivalry. This dynamic began during the 2023 National Championship game when Reese famously taunted Clark just seconds before securing the win for LSU.

This moment not only highlighted their fierce competition but also set the stage for a budding rivalry that has only grown more intriguing over time.

Reese’s Thoughts on Teaming Up

In an appearance on ESPN’s “NBA Today,” Angel Reese shared her excitement about playing with Clark in the All-Star Game. “It’s going to be really cool,” Reese said, reflecting on the opportunity. “I know so many fans are going to come out to watch both of us.

Being able to be in that environment, we’re going to be playing together for a while. So this is not gonna be the [last] time,” she added, expressing confidence that their partnership will extend beyond this game.

 

Reese’s comments also hinted at future collaborations with Clark, both in the WNBA and potentially on an even larger stage. “I know we’ll be All-Stars again. I know hopefully, 2028 we’ll be Olympians together too,” Reese remarked, showcasing her optimism for their joint future in basketball.

A Stellar Performance

Angel Reese, the 22-year-old forward for the Chicago Sky, has officially surpassed Caitlin Clark in the WNBA rookie standings. With her consistent double-doubles and strong defensive play, Reese has proven herself as a dominant force on the court.

Averaging 14.8 points, 12.0 rebounds, and 3.3 steals over her last four games, she has led her team to several key victories and is now a front-runner for the Rookie of the Year title​​.

 

The Stats Battle

When comparing the stats, Caitlin Clark leads in points and assists per game, with 15.6 points and 6.0 assists. However, Reese excels in rebounds, with an impressive 10.0 per game compared to Clark’s 4.9. Despite both players facing challenges with shooting efficiency, Reese’s defensive prowess and rebounding skills set her apart.

Her ambidextrous abilities and baseline maneuvers have made her the best offensive rebounder in the league, further showcasing her versatility and potential​​.
